April 07, 2021 - Gettysburg, PA
With all of Pennsylvania's essential agriculture industry now eligible for COVID-19 vaccination, Agriculture Secretary Russell Redding visited with two vaccine providers in Adams County.The Adams County-WellSpan Health Joint Community COVID-19 Vaccination Site, which serves the community at large, and Keystone Health, whose mission is to serve the unique needs of Pennsylvania's migrant and seasonal farmworker population, are both accessible options for farmworkers in Pennsylvania's 20,000-acre fruit belt."For the past year, you've pushed up your sleeves and continued working to feed Pennsylvania and the world as the coronavirus pandemic surged across the commonwealth," said Redding. "Now it's time to roll up your sleeves for the COVID-19 vaccine. Choosing to protect your health with the vaccine not only protects you and your family, but it ensures the availability and accessibility of our food supply. It's critical to the resilience of our industry."
